    摘要:

    目的 研究隔板对贵州不同含油率的油茶籽榨油效率的影响,评价液压压榨工艺对贵州油茶籽榨油的适用性。方法 检测贵州不同产地的油茶籽含油率,筛选具有不同含油率的玉屏普通油茶籽、贵阳普通油茶籽和威宁短柱油茶籽作为原料,采用无孔板、孔板和孔刻板作为隔板进行液压榨油试验,分析出油率、残油率及油脂榨取率,并以螺旋压榨作为对照,采用孔刻板作为隔板对威宁短柱油茶籽进行液压榨油试验,分析出油率、残油率、油脂榨取率、成品油得率。结果 与无孔板相比,采用孔刻板和孔板作为隔板的压榨出油率和油脂榨取率均有所提升,油饼残油降低。其中,孔刻板在威宁短柱油茶籽压榨过程中表现出了较好的压榨效率,与无孔板相比出油率提高2.33个百分点,残油率降低4.39个百分点,油脂榨取率提高4.55个百分点,高达92.48%,成品油得率较螺旋压榨提高3.4个百分点。结论 采用孔刻隔板可增加油茶籽原料压榨油脂的流出速率,从而提高液压榨油的生产效率,对贵州威宁短柱油茶籽较为适用。

    Abstract:

    Objective To study the effect of different partition plates on the efficiency of oil extraction from Camellia seeds with different oil content in Guizhou and to evaluate the applicability of hydraulic pressing technology to oil extraction from Camellia seeds in Guizhou.Methods Oil content in Camellia seeds from different production areas in Guizhou is detected, and Camellia oleifera seeds from Yuping and Guiyang and Camellia weiningensis seeds from Weining with different oil content are selected as raw materials. Tests of oil extraction by hydraulic pressing are conducted with a non-perforated plate, a perforated plate, and a perforated and carved plate as partition plates to analyze the oil yield, residual oil rate, and oil extraction rate. Screw pressing is used as a control, and a perforated and carved plate is used as the partition plate to conduct the test of oil extraction by hydraulic pressing on Camellia weiningensis seeds. The oil yield, residual oil rate, oil extraction rate, and finished oil production yield are analyzed.Results Compared with the non-perforated plate, the perforated plate and the perforated and carved plate improve the oil yield and oil extraction rate and reduce the residual oil rate of the seed cake. In particular, the perforated and carved plate shows a good efficiency of oil extraction from Camellia weiningensis seeds. Specifically, compared with the non-perforated plate, the perforated and carved plate enhances the oil yield by 2.33 percentage points, reduces the residual oil rate by 4.39 percentage points, and increases the oil extraction rate by 4.55 percentage points, up to 92.48%. Additionally, the finished oil production yield of perforated and carved plate pressing increases by 3.4 percentage points, compared to that of screw pressing.Conclusion The use of a perforated and carved plate can increase the outflow rate of oil and improve the production efficiency of hydraulic pressing. It is more suitable for Camellia weiningensis seeds from Weining, Guizhou.
